The aim of this paper is to show that the 'oscillating universe' is a
viable alternative to inflation. We recall that this model provides a
natural solution to the flatness or entropy and to the horizon problem
of standard cosmology. We study the evolution of density perturbation
s and determine the power spectrum in a closed universe. The results l
ead to constraints on how a previous cycle might have looked. We argue
that most of the radiation entropy of the present universe may have o
riginated from gravitational entropy produced in a previous cycle. We
show that measurements of the power Spectrum on very large scales coul
d, in principle, decide whether our universe is closed, hat or open.
